I see Vinland Saga as showing Thorfinn's life in three parts:
Childhood before revenge, Teenager during revenge, Adulthood after revenge.
As a child Thorfinn was innocent and happy.
As a teen Thorfinn was angry and bitter.
Teenage Thorfinn had a very one track mind--kill Askeladd.
But he could never succeed because his idea of revenge was
too childish. He thought all he had to do was train and get stronger
so he could one day best Askeladd. But it doesn't work like that.
No matter how much Thorfinn tries he's simply no match for Askeladd
who is really only "fighting" Thofinn because it amuses him.
Askeladd tells Thorfinn how to REALLY get revenge and it's
nothing like the honorable fantasy Thorfinn imagines for himself.
Then later with Askeladd's death Thorfinn's world shatters again.
Now as an adult Thorfinn learns understanding and acceptance
he knows that being a "grumpy killing machine" will lead him nowhere
and so he tries to be a pacifist instead but I think he knows that won't
work either. He knows the world is too ugly. So now he's trying to find
that balance which I think will lead him to become a True Warrior
like his father Thors the Troll.
Leif was right. Thorfinn has grown up and I'm glad.
